# Customer Portal Project
|
|
|
|
A modern customer portal where users can self-register, log in, browse & buy subscriptions, view/pay invoices, and manage support cases.
|
|
|
|
## Architecture Overview
|
|
|
|
### Systems of Record
|
|
|
|
- **WHMCS**: Billing, subscriptions, invoices, and **authoritative address storage**
|
|
- **Salesforce**: CRM (Accounts, Contacts, Cases) and **order address snapshots**
|
|
- **Portal**: Modern UI with backend for frontend (BFF) architecture
|
|
|
|
### Identity Management
|
|
|
|
- Portal-native authentication (email + password, optional MFA)
|
|
- One-time WHMCS user verification with forced password reset
|
|
- User mapping: `user_id ↔ whmcs_client_id ↔ sf_contact_id/sf_account_id`

### Queue Management
|
|
|
|
- **p-queue** for intelligent request throttling to external APIs
|
|
- Separate queues for Salesforce (standard + long-running) and WHMCS
|
|
- Configurable concurrency, rate limiting, and timeout handling
|
|
- Prevents API rate limit violations and resource exhaustion
|
|
|
|
### Logging
|
|
|
|
- Centralized structured logging via Pino using `nestjs-pino` in the BFF
|
|
- Sensitive fields are redacted; each request has a correlation ID
|
|
- Usage pattern in services:
|
|
- Inject `Logger` from `nestjs-pino`: `constructor(@Inject(Logger) private readonly logger: Logger) {}`
|
|
- Log with structured objects: `this.logger.error('Message', { error })`
|
|
- See `docs/LOGGING.md` for full guidelines

## Security Features
|
|
|
|
- HTTPS only with HttpOnly/SameSite cookies
|
|
- JWT access + refresh tokens with Redis-backed blacklist
|
|
- Bcrypt password hashing (configurable rounds)
|
|
- Account lockout after failed login attempts
|
|
- Rate limiting on auth endpoints and external API calls
|
|
- Idempotency keys on all mutating operations
|
|
- Row-level security (user must own resources)
|
|
- PII minimization with encryption at rest/in transit
|
|
- Audit logging for security-critical actions
|
|
- No WHMCS/SF credentials exposed to browser
|
|
|
|
## Caching Strategy
|
|
|
|
- **Invoices**: TTL-based (90s); bust on WHMCS webhook
|
|
- **Catalog**: CDC-driven (no TTL); manual bust on data changes
|
|
- **Orders**: CDC-driven (no TTL); real-time invalidation via Salesforce Platform Events
|
|
- **WHMCS API responses**: TTL-based caching (configurable per endpoint)
|
|
- **Redis-backed** with request coalescing to prevent thundering herd
|
|
- **Keys include user_id** to prevent cross-user leakage
|
|
- **Metrics tracking** for cache hits, misses, and invalidations
